Skip to content

Commit bdae9b8

Browse files
committed
About dynamic contents
1 parent 84d0693 commit bdae9b8

File tree

2 files changed

+36
-42
lines changed

2 files changed

+36
-42
lines changed

src/components/about/AboutMe.vue

Lines changed: 32 additions & 40 deletions
Original file line numberDiff line numberDiff line change
@@ -8,52 +8,44 @@
88
/>
99
</div>
1010
<div class="w-full sm:w-3/4 text-left">
11-
<p class="mb-4 text-ternary-dark dark:text-ternary-light text-lg">
12-
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il
13-
vel illum asperiores dignissimos cumque quibusdam et fugiat
14-
voluptatem nobis suscipit explicabo, eaque consequatur nesciunt,
15-
fugit eligendi corporis laudantium adipisci soluta? Lorem ipsum,
16-
dolor sit amet consectetur adipisicing elit. Incidunt totam
17-
dolorum, ducimus obcaecati, voluptas facilis molestias nobis ut
18-
quam natus similique inventore excepturi optio ipsa deleniti
19-
fugit illo. Unde, amet! Lorem ipsum dolor sit amet, consectetur
20-
adipisicing elit. Ipsum illo necessitatibus perspiciatis!
21-
Aperiam perferendis labore temporibus, eos culpa corporis
22-
recusandae quas, fuga voluptatibus nesciunt odit libero tenetur
23-
neque consequatur ea.
24-
</p>
25-
<p class="mb-4 text-ternary-dark dark:text-ternary-light text-lg">
26-
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il
27-
vel illum asperiores dignissimos cumque quibusdam et fugiat
28-
voluptatem nobis suscipit explicabo, eaque consequatur nesciunt,
29-
fugit eligendi corporis laudantium adipisci soluta?
30-
</p>
31-
<p class="text-ternary-dark dark:text-ternary-light text-lg">
32-
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il
33-
vel illum asperiores dignissimos cumque quibusdam et fugiat
34-
voluptatem nobis suscipit explicabo, eaque consequatur nesciunt,
35-
fugit eligendi corporis laudantium adipisci soluta?
36-
</p>
37-
<p class="mb-4 text-ternary-dark dark:text-ternary-light text-lg">
38-
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il
39-
vel illum asperiores dignissimos cumque quibusdam et fugiat
40-
voluptatem nobis suscipit explicabo, eaque consequatur nesciunt,
41-
fugit eligendi corporis laudantium adipisci soluta? Lorem ipsum,
42-
dolor sit amet consectetur adipisicing elit. Incidunt totam
43-
dolorum, ducimus obcaecati, voluptas facilis molestias nobis ut
44-
quam natus similique inventore excepturi optio ipsa deleniti
45-
fugit illo. Unde, amet! Lorem ipsum dolor sit amet, consectetur
46-
adipisicing elit. Ipsum illo necessitatibus perspiciatis!
47-
Aperiam perferendis labore temporibus, eos culpa corporis
48-
recusandae quas, fuga voluptatibus nesciunt odit libero tenetur
49-
neque consequatur ea.
11+
<p
12+
v-for="bio in bios"
13+
:key="bio.id"
14+
class="mb-4 text-ternary-dark dark:text-ternary-light text-lg"
15+
>
16+
{{ bio.bio }}
5017
</p>
5118
</div>
5219
</div>
5320
</template>
5421

5522
<script>
5623
export default {
57-
setup() {},
24+
setup() {
25+
return {
26+
bios: [
27+
{
28+
id: 1,
29+
bio:
30+
'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il vel illum asperiores dignissimos cumque quibusdam et fugiat voluptatem nobis suscipit explicabo, eaque consequatur nesciunt, fugit eligendi corporis laudantium adipisci soluta? Lorem ipsum, dolor sit amet consectetur adipisicing elit. Incidunt totam dolorum, ducimus obcaecati, voluptas facilis molestias nobis ut quam natus similique inventore excepturi optio ipsa deleniti fugit illo. Unde, amet!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sum illo necessitatibus perspiciatis! Aperiam perferendis labore temporibus, eos culpa corporis recusandae quas, fuga voluptatibus nesciunt odit libero tenetur neque consequatur ea.',
31+
},
32+
{
33+
id: 2,
34+
bio:
35+
'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il vel illum asperiores dignissimos cumque quibusdam et fugiat voluptatem nobis suscipit explicabo, eaque consequatur nesciunt, fugit eligendi corporis laudantium adipisci soluta?',
36+
},
37+
{
38+
id: 3,
39+
bio:
40+
'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il vel illum asperiores dignissimos cumque quibusdam et fugiat voluptatem nobis suscipit explicabo, eaque consequatur nesciunt, fugit eligendi corporis laudantium adipisci soluta?',
41+
},
42+
{
43+
id: 4,
44+
bio:
45+
'Lorem ipsum dolor, sit amet consectetur adipisicing elit. Nihil vel illum asperiores dignissimos cumque quibusdam et fugiat voluptatem nobis suscipit explicabo, eaque consequatur nesciunt, fugit eligendi corporis laudantium adipisci soluta? Lorem ipsum, dolor sit amet consectetur adipisicing elit. Incidunt totam dolorum, ducimus obcaecati, voluptas facilis molestias nobis ut quam natus similique inventore excepturi optio ipsa deleniti fugit illo. Unde, amet!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sum illo necessitatibus perspiciatis! Aperiam perferendis labore temporibus, eos culpa corporis recusandae quas, fuga voluptatibus nesciunt odit libero tenetur neque consequatur ea.',
46+
},
47+
],
48+
};
49+
},
5850
};
5951
</script>

src/components/about/Clients.vue

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
<p
44
class="text-2xl sm:text-4xl text-primary-dark dark:text-primary-light font-sans font-semibold"
55
>
6-
Some of the best companies I worked with
6+
Some of the brands I worked with
77
</p>
88
<div class="grid grid-cols-2 sm:grid-cols-4 mt-10 sm:mt-20 gap-2">
99
<div>
@@ -68,6 +68,8 @@
6868

6969
<script>
7070
export default {
71-
setup() {},
71+
data: () => {
72+
return {};
73+
},
7274
};
7375
</script>

0 commit comments

Comments
 (0)